RudderStack
Warehouse-native customer data pipeline and Segment alternative
RudderStack is profiled here as a Backend tool for engineering teams. Read about features, pricing, and how it compares to related options in the tools directory.
Description
RudderStack is a warehouse-native customer data platform, founded in 2019 by Soumyadeb Mitra, that collects event data from applications and routes it to analytics, marketing, and warehouse destinations. It treats the data warehouse as the system of record, running event streaming and reverse ETL on top of stores like Snowflake and BigQuery so customer data stays under the team's control. RudderStack is API-compatible with Segment for easier migration, its core server is source-available, and RudderStack Cloud offers a free tier.
Key Capabilities:
Event collection through SDKs for web, mobile, and server
Warehouse-native pipelines that keep data in the team's own store
Reverse ETL that activates warehouse data into business tools
A large catalog of source and destination integrations
Segment API compatibility for drop-in migration
Transformations that shape events in flight with code
Alternative tools
- Anomalo
Automated data quality monitoring with machine learning
- Apache Druid
Real-time analytics database for sub-second queries
- Storj
Distributed S3-compatible storage across a global network
- Wasabi
S3-compatible hot cloud storage without egress fees
- Better Auth
Framework-agnostic authentication library for TypeScript
- Ory
Open-source identity, authentication, and access control
